Why RTP Is the New “Must‑Know” Metric for Mobile Players
The conversation around slot choice used to revolve almost exclusively around volatility: high‑variance games for adrenaline‑seekers, low‑variance for steady win‑streams. On a mobile device, however, the average session lasts between three and six minutes, according to recent analytics from several mobile‑first operators. In such short bursts, players notice the impact of RTP more acutely because each spin represents a larger fraction of the total bankroll.
Higher RTP translates into more frequent small wins, which keep the player’s momentum going. A 96.8 % RTP slot will, on average, return $96.80 for every $100 wagered, compared with a 94.2 % RTP title that returns $94.20. Those extra $2.60 per hundred dollars can be the difference between a session that ends in a quick loss and one that extends long enough to hit a bonus round. Consequently, mobile‑focused gamblers now scan game libraries for RTP percentages before even looking at theme or graphics.

The Mobile‑Optimised Slot Landscape: From HTML5 to Native Apps
Today’s mobile slots are built on three primary technology stacks: HTML5, Unity, and native iOS/Android frameworks. HTML5 remains the most common because it delivers cross‑platform compatibility with minimal download size. A well‑coded HTML5 slot can run smoothly on both a low‑end Android handset and the latest iPhone, preserving the developer’s intended RTP calculation across devices.
Unity, originally a game‑engine for 3D titles, is now used for graphically intensive slots that require richer animations. Unity‑based slots often include dynamic lighting and 3D reels, but they demand more processing power, which can affect battery life. Developers mitigate this by offering a “low‑graphics” mode that switches the game to a 2D renderer while keeping the underlying RNG and RTP unchanged.
Native apps, built directly in Swift for iOS or Kotlin for Android, provide the smoothest touch response and can integrate system‑level features such as push notifications and biometric authentication. Because the code runs directly on the device, native slots can report RTP in real time, pulling the latest audit data from the casino’s server without the latency of a web request.
From a regulatory perspective, the technology used does not alter the RTP itself, but it influences how transparent that figure appears to the player. HTML5 slots often display an RTP badge on the loading screen, Unity titles may embed it within the game’s help menu, and native apps can push periodic “RTP reminder” notifications. All three approaches can satisfy certification bodies as long as the underlying random number generator is independently tested and the reported RTP matches the audited figure.

How Regulators and Certification Bodies Verify Mobile RTP Claims
The verification process for mobile RTP mirrors that of desktop slots, but with added scrutiny on how the game performs across different devices. eCOGRA, the Malta Gaming Authority (MGA), and the UK Gambling Commission (UKGC) all require independent labs—such as iTech Labs or Gaming Laboratories International (GLI)—to run a statistically significant number of spins on each platform version.
First, the lab installs the exact build that will be distributed to players, whether it is an HTML5 package, a Unity executable, or a native app binary. They then execute millions of simulated spins using a hardware‑agnostic RNG seed to ensure that the output is consistent across iOS, Android, and web browsers. The resulting payout data is compared against the developer’s claimed RTP, and any deviation greater than 0.2 % triggers a compliance review.
Second, auditors examine the game’s code for “RTP modifiers”—functions that could alter payout rates based on device type, network latency, or player location. Such modifiers are prohibited unless explicitly disclosed in the game’s terms and conditions. Transparent audit reports are then uploaded to the regulator’s public portal, where players can verify that the RTP figure they see on their screen matches the certified value.
Finally, many certification bodies now require a “real‑time RTP monitor” within the casino’s backend. This monitor logs each spin’s outcome and cross‑checks it against the expected distribution. If an anomaly is detected—such as a sudden drop in average return—the casino must suspend the game until the issue is resolved.
These layered checks give mobile players confidence that the RTP numbers displayed in their app are not merely marketing hype but are backed by rigorous, device‑agnostic testing.

Pitfalls to Watch: Misleading “RTP” Claims in Mobile Advertising
The mobile slot market is rife with promotional copy that stretches the truth. Common tricks include:
- Inflated “Average RTP” – Some operators quote a network‑wide average (e.g., “Our portfolio averages 96 % RTP”) and imply that every game meets that figure. In reality, individual titles may sit as low as 92 %.
- Conditional Bonuses – An ad may promise “100 % RTP on all spins” but only after a player completes a 20‑fold wagering requirement on a separate low‑RTP slot.
- Geo‑Restricted Offers – Certain high‑RTP games are only available in specific jurisdictions; the advertised RTP may not apply to the player’s location.
- Hidden Fees – Some mobile apps deduct a small processing fee from each win, effectively reducing the true RTP by up to 0.5 %.
